cdh4配置单元配置

q9rjltbz  于 2021-06-03  发布在  Hadoop
关注(0)|答案(2)|浏览(346)

创建配置单元表时遇到权限被拒绝错误。下面是我所做的详细描述。
我在ubuntu12.04上运行了两个节点的clusture。我已经安装了cdh4.7.0,它们已经启动并运行。我已通过发出以下命令安装了配置单元。除了这个命令,我没有做任何配置,因为我不知道安装后要做什么:

sudo apt-get install hive

安装后,我开始Hive。但当我试图创建表时,我得到了下面的异常。我不确定需要向哪个文件夹或用户提供什么权限。

FAILED: Error in metadata: MetaException(message:Got exception: org.apache.hadoop.security.AccessControlException Permission denied: user=root, access=WRITE, inode="/user":hdfs:hadoop:drwxr-xr-x

我正在根用户下运行配置单元查询。

axkjgtzd

axkjgtzd1#

或者,您可以使用此选项来解决此问题:

hadoop fs -chmod -R 777 /user/hive/warehouse/
anauzrmj

anauzrmj2#

这个错误与hdfs有关;您可以通过禁用dfs权限临时解决此问题。方法是将以下属性代码添加到 hdfs-site.xml ```

dfs.permissions
false

如果您想要更多选项:hdfs拒绝权限

相关问题